Theres been a lot of threads about which teams will be our biggest rivals and who we will develop to dislike the most, but I thought it'd be fun to think up which team we will get along with best.

 

For the Big 12 I think that the team that we most respected was Oklahoma, and my guess would be OSU for the Big 10.

 

I think this is because, one we have similar levels of tradition so there is a founding for respect. Two, we are in different divisions and don't play each other every year, making the probability of us hating each other less likely than some of our other Big Ten opponents (ie Iowa, Penn State, Michigan). Three, we will have a common dislike for Michigan.

 

I could also possibly see Wisconsin as a possibility.

OSU is just now getting with the program on getting permanent lighting for the Shoe so this means more night games. Before they were "renting" the light fixtures which ran them about 20grand per GAME, hence the lack of night games.

 

Also I think with you folks joining the Big Ten, now there are more opportunities for prime time night match ups in the conference so I think the number of night games goes up now by quite a bit.

its gonna be penn state.

 

our home and home awhile back went great with them.

 

we have a history with them that is memorable and mutually beneficial-even the out of bounds deal isnt enough to build some nasty hate relationship. we both respect the old school style.

 

we are in different divisions (a la oklahoma, anyone?) so we wont be entirely fighting or whatever.

 

big 10 is forcing a rivalry with them for us...which is going to backfire and turn into the funnest road trip game (I-80 Battle?) that everyone wants to make every other year, and not hindered at all by the fact we are the two outposts of the entire league, on opposite ends. penn state fans will flock to lincoln for the hospitality and football haven that it is, and nebraskans will flock to happy valley to see joe pa, trying for the next 40 years to be able to say they were at his last game.
